The microservice architecture has been adopted by many developer
teams around the world. To be successful, it's crucial that you
understand how to program a microservice and get it running in the
cloud. This book will walk you through the process of how to build,
test, and deploy a Java-based Micronaut microservice to the Oracle
Cloud with GitHub Actions. You'll learn how to create a Virtual
Machine (with both the Oracle Cloud Infrastructure (OCI) CLI and
the OCI Gradle Plugin), as well as create and deploy the
microservice as a Docker container that can be stored in Oracle
Container Infrastructure Registry (OCIR) and deployed to an Oracle
Kubernetes Engine (OKE) cluster. The microservice will use
Micronaut Data for persistence, Testcontainers for testing, and
Liquibase to manage your Oracle DB production schema. After reading
or using this book, you'll be able to build, test and deploy your
first microservices using the Micronaut framework, Oracle Cloud and
more. What You'll Learn Build and deploy Java-based microservices
using Micronaut and Oracle Cloud Run tests and publishing reports
Deploy to Oracle Cloud using OCI CLI and the OCI Gradle plug-in Add
a persistence tier to the microservice Distribute a microservice
with persistence Who This Book Is For Programmers and software
developers with experience in Java and microservices programming
who are new to Micronaut.
